Job Overview


To ensure the long-term leadership strength of The Atrisco Companies, we are recruiting candidates into a

Succession Plan Employee

(SPE)

Program. This 10-12 year career development track is designed for individuals with the potential to grow into Executive-level roles hired by the CEO, including:

Executive Director of Finance CFO COO
and to eventually be a competitive candidate for the position of CEO, to be appointed by the Board of Directors.

Participants will begin as a Coordinator. As the individual progresses through increasingly responsible roles, additional salary and title advancements shall occur to recognize growth and performance milestones met.

Responsibilities



Mariachi Spectacular Continuing Activities



Lead and Manage a team of individuals to perform the Operations and Events of MSA 2026

Manage the weeklong Operations of the Conference Events including Conference (Music and Dance); Hall of Fame; La Pasion; Music and Dance Showcase Events; Jam Sessions; Spectacular Concert and Mariachi Mass.

Work with Leadership Team to execute in collaboration all elements of the Conference and Concert Series

Target conference attendee headcount of 800 Music attendees in July 2026

Support Cultural Services Lead in Revenue areas (sponsorships and grants) within MSA including targets of Grants Achieved of $150K from Government sources and $40K from Private Donor sources.

Rio Grande Educational Collaborative (RGEC)



Lead and Manage operations of Grant Based BASP related to Mariachi Academies in schools identified within the grant.

Emphasis on business management including headcount goals, cost control, customer service and payment efforts to musical instructors.

Timely and Accurate compliance with all Grant related requirements including grant submission requests and other administrative requests for data.

Work Alongside Atrisco Management to submit a Mariachi Music After School Club Program through the 21st Century/PED Grant Cycle (February 2026).
